Beamforming technique
Beamforming is among the most vital technologies in the 5G wireless networks. It is a method that uses multiple radiating elements to create narrow beam. 5g radiation poisoning in beamforming is reduce any unwanted radiation in the signal that results. This method is typically employed in wireless communication systems and is vital to 5G's low-cost coverage.


The method works by electronically weighting the individual signals of each antenna. This results in a smaller beam of radiation which enhances coverage of cell phones indoors as well as near the cell's edges. This is essential since poor coverage could result in low user satisfaction. Along with improving the signal, beamforming reduces the amount of interference a user encounters from other devices.

Specific absorption
The Specific Absorption Ratio (SAR) is a measurement which measures the speed at which a specific frequency deposits power into human tissues. In generally, the SAR should not exceed two watts per kilogram of body mass. This value is derived by the electrical field that exists within the tissues and the mass density, measured as kilograms for each cubic millimeter. It has recently been used to determine the antenna design.
